Roman actus
Definition: A Roman actus is a unit of length equal to approximately 116.4 feet or 35.48 meters.
Historyandorigin: It has historical origins in Roman land measurements.
CurrentUse: It is rarely used in modern times but can be found in historical contexts.
funfact: The Roman actus was used for land surveying in ancient Rome.
link [li]
Definition: A link is a unit of length equal to 7.92 inches or 0.201168 meters.
Historyandorigin: It was introduced by Edmund Gunter in 1620.
CurrentUse: It is used in surveying.
funfact: The link was used for land surveying.
